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

fix: resolve html rendering issue for holidays in roster view (backport #2595) #2596

Merged

Conversation

mergify[bot]
Copy link
Contributor

@mergify mergify bot commented Jan 8, 2025

Description

Fixed an issue in the roster where holidays were displayed as raw HTML instead of properly rendered text. This update ensures that holiday descriptions are displayed correctly.

Changes

  • Updated MonthViewTable.vue to handle holiday descriptions with v-html for correct rendering.

Linked Issue

Closes #2589

Before Fix

image

After Fix

image


This is an automatic backport of pull request #2595 done by [Mergify](https://mergify.com).

@mergify mergify bot requested a review from ruchamahabal as a code owner January 8, 2025 08:09
@ruchamahabal ruchamahabal merged commit 4a2ca25 into version-15-hotfix Jan 8, 2025
6 of 7 checks passed
frappe-pr-bot pushed a commit that referenced this pull request Jan 14, 2025
# [15.38.0](v15.37.2...v15.38.0) (2025-01-14)

### Bug Fixes

* add leaves to the correct allocation for compensatory leave request ([19304f4](19304f4))
* allow setting opening tax balance in salary assignment for old employees too (backport [#2618](#2618)) ([#2636](#2636)) ([d99f5e3](d99f5e3))
* Breadcrumb Label for Non-Logged-In Users in Job Portal (backport [#2439](#2439)) ([#2598](#2598)) ([72875c6](72875c6))
* create single leave ledger encashment entry for carry forwarding leave type (backport [#2614](#2614)) ([#2627](#2627)) ([44acce7](44acce7))
* disable 'User Cannot Search' for bulk tools (backport [#2630](#2630)) ([#2632](#2632)) ([5098f4f](5098f4f))
* effect of fnf statement cancellation on gratuity record ([c4f4999](c4f4999))
* filter out cancelled documents in FnF reference document selection ([870bbaa](870bbaa))
* make checkin button click once to prevent submitting multiple logs (backport [#2604](#2604)) ([#2605](#2605)) ([eb7c313](eb7c313))
* rectify and add more info to Leave Ledger validation message ([2cd858f](2cd858f))
* refactor code, consider fnf payment status update via journal entry ([e92caf4](e92caf4))
* refactor code, consider fnf payment status update via journal entry ([dad727a](dad727a))
* resolve html rendering issue for holidays in roster view (backport [#2595](#2595)) ([#2596](#2596)) ([4a2ca25](4a2ca25))
* set gratuity paid_amont field ([d64c255](d64c255))
* set gratuity to unpaid on FFN cancellation, edit test ([f53b861](f53b861))
* set party type & party for gratuity payable row in journal entry ([a9fa9fb](a9fa9fb))
* skip updating gratuity status on FnF cancellation ([b5e3a4d](b5e3a4d))
* update status of reference documents ([746d628](746d628))
* validate department based on company ([bc2fdbd](bc2fdbd))
* validate if company is set in department ([99065c5](99065c5))

### Features

* add company filter for department ([09d21d2](09d21d2))

### Reverts

* Revert "fix: refactor code, consider fnf payment status update via journal entry" ([0ad0848](0ad0848))
@frappe-pr-bot
Copy link
Collaborator

🎉 This PR is included in version 15.38.0 🎉

The release is available on GitHub release

Your semantic-release bot 📦🚀

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ants